Russian armed forces have completed the clearing of the village of Demidovka in the Krasnoyarsk district of the Belgorod region, driving out units of the Armed Forces of Ukraine (AFU) from there. This was reported by the Telegram channel "Notes of a Veteran" in its update on March 24, 2025. Despite the success of the operation to liberate the village, hostilities in the vicinity of Demidovka continue with the same intensity. The area remains an active confrontation zone, where Russian troops are faced with enemy attempts to regain lost positions or gain a foothold on neighboring borders.
"Demidovka has been cleared of the enemy. Fighting in the area is not continuing," - it is told in the message.
According to sources, the clearing of Demidovka was the result of coordinated actions by Russian units aimed at restoring control over the border area. The settlement, located several kilometers from the border with Ukraine, has repeatedly become the scene of violent clashes in recent days. The liberation of the village is seen as an important step in stopping the Ukrainian Armed Forces' attempts to create a stable foothold in the Belgorod Region. However, the tense situation in the area indicates that the enemy does not intend to retreat without a fight, continuing to resist near the settlement.
The situation in the border area remains difficult and the liberation of Demidovka is only part of a larger picture of military actions in the Belgorod direction. Russian forces, judging by the report, are focused on maintaining the initiative and preventing new breakthroughs by the Ukrainian Armed Forces. At the same time, the ongoing fighting indicates a high concentration of enemy troops in this sector, which requires Russian units to be constantly ready to repel attacks.
